Scale-like leaves and occasional club-shaped appendages collected from the Middle Jurassic Haifanggou Formation, western Liaoning, Northeast China were described. They were formerly considered by K. Pan to be dicots. But in this study we could not find the fact that they could be regarded as dicots. We are of the opinion that they would correspond to the scale leaves of a certain cycadophyte, but it is difficult to ascertain whether they are bennettitalean (e.g. Cycadolepis) or cycadalean (e.g. Deltolepis), because of the lack of their preserved cuticles. Under the circumstances, we propose a non-committal genus Pankuangia and describe P. haifanggouensis sp. nov. to accommodate the present specimens.
